Ladies Day

Also known as “International Womens Day” Sunday 8th March 2015 was Ladies Day in Bulgaria. While we were at St Vlas this March, we noticed that the flower shops were open and that many people were walking around with fresh flowers, either in a lovely bouquet, in a plant pot...
